Popis: | The coset spaces E$_8$/SO(10)$\times$H$_F$ allow complex structures which can account for three quark-lepton generations including right-handed neutrinos. We show that in the context of supersymmetric SO(10) gauge theories in 6 dimensions they also provide the Higgs fields which are needed to break the electroweak and ${B-L}$ gauge symmetries, and to generate small neutrino masses via the seesaw mechanism.
